What are types of coding?

Types of coding refer to the various programming languages and paradigms used to create software, websites, apps, and more. Common types include front-end coding (like HTML, CSS, and JavaScript) for designing user interfaces, back-end coding (such as Python, Java, or Ruby) for server-side logic, and database coding (like SQL) for managing data. There are also specialized types like mobile app coding (Swift, Kotlin), game development (C++, Unity), and data science coding (Python, R). Each type of coding serves different purposes and requires specific knowledge and skills.

What are some common challenges faced by professionals working in different types of coding roles, such as front-end, back-end, and full-stack development?

Professionals in various coding roles often encounter unique challenges depending on their focus area. Front-end developers may struggle with cross-browser compatibility and creating responsive designs, while back-end developers often address scalability and database integration issues. Full-stack developers face the dual challenge of staying updated with both client-side and server-side technologies, as well as managing communication between the two. Regardless of specialization, effective collaboration with designers, project managers, and other developers is essential for delivering cohesive software solutions. Regularly updating skills and adapting to new tools are also key aspects of thriving in any coding role.

INPATIENT & AMBULATORY SURGERY MEDICAL RECORDING CODING
;
; Abstracts, codes, and electronically records all diagnoses, surgical procedures, and other significant invasive and non- invasive procedures documented by the physician in any inpatient medical records. May also code Emergency Department and assorted outpatient surgery medical records to assists with outpatient coding backlogs, as needed.Core Competencies
  • Reviews the assignment and sequencing of codes for the principal diagnosis, principal procedure, complications and comorbid (CC) conditions, and other significant invasive and non-invasive procedures that should be coded according to ICD-10-CM official guidelines for coding and reporting, published by the U.S. Department of Health and Human Services (DHHS) and the AHA Coding Clinic for ICD-10-CM.
  • Reviews the assignment and sequencing of codes for
    the principal procedure, other significant invasive and non-invasive procedures according to the coding conventions and guidelines outlined in the CPT code set, the National Correct Coding Initiative (NCCI), the Outpatient Coding Editor (OCE), and the AMA CPT Assistant publication.
  • Applies Medicare Outpatient Prospective Payment System (OPPS) coding assignment requirements regarding the following: Modifiers approved for Hospital Outpatient use, CPT consistent with HCPCS Level II , Medical Necessity Justification (i.e., linking diagnosis to procedure/service performed), Evaluation and Management code assignment, when necessary.
  • Consults with physicians and other healthcare providers to obtain clarification documentation to assist with accurate and complete diagnosis and procedure code assignments.
  • Demonstrates competency in performance of coding functions by maintaining current knowledge in ICD-10-CM, CPT, and HCPCS coding.
  • Assists with the accurate abstraction and the correction of 'hospital discharge data set' through the Medical Information Reporting for California (MIRCal) system, in accordance with the regulations administered by the Office of Statewide Health, Planning nd Development (OSHPD).
  • Maintains a daily productivity level according to the benchmarks and standards outline in the HIM department policy and procedure.
